Dihibahiri - Contai - III, Purba Medinipur
Dihibahiri is a village situated in the Contai - III subdivision of Purba Medinipur district, West Bengal. Marishda serves as the Gram Panchayat for Dihibahiri village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Dihibahiri is 346590. The village covers a total geographical area of 13.5 hectares and falls under the 721427 pincode. Contai is the nearest town, located about 11 km away.
Dihibahiri village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kanthi Uttar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kanthi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Dihibahiri
As per Census 2011, Dihibahiri village has a total population of 161 people, consisting of 79 males and 82 females. The village has 37 households and a sex ratio of 1,037 females per 1,000 males. There are 19 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 120 literate and 41 illiterate residents. Additionally, 8 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Dihibahiri
Dihibahiri is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is located within 5-10 km of Dihibahiri.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Contai to Dihibahiri is about 11 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
